Nanna Norster
My dad William Norster and my uncle Ron, sons of Madge Norster, came from Blaina. I and 2 of my siblings were born in Blaina. We moved when I was about 5 but I remember all my vists back there to visit my nanna. I would love to find some pics of Blaina.

The Fox
My parents managed the Fox for most of the 1950' and '60's. My love of railways came from the Loco crew who drank there and gave me (unofficial) footplate rides!
